Virtual Testing

 

Registration deadline for 2024 Copper Cup Virtual Test Session is August 18.

This year, Utah FSC will host a Virtual Test session in conjunction with Copper Cup. August 18 is the last day to register and all videos must be submitted by 11:59 PM MST on Sunday, August 18. At this session, we will only be accepting singles and skating skills videos.  Videos must be recorded on or after August 7th, otherwise the recordings will be considered “stale” by the registration deadline and cannot be judged.  While there is no need to rent private ice to record tests, there should be no more than 8 skaters on the ice during the test. Please refer to the Virtual Testing Video Requirements link at the bottom of this section for detailed instructions on recording and the US Figure Skating Rulebook for rules on virtual testing.

Skaters should register via Entryeeze and email the following to testing@utahfsc.com:

  1. Performance Affidavit
  2. Name and Likeness Agreement
  3. Coach checklist
  4. Link to test video*
*Videos MUST be submitted to Youtube with visibility settings set to PRIVATE
 

From USFS Virtual Testing Video Requirements:

Zoom in enough to have the skater fill a good amount of the screen but remain in focus. IMPORTANT: Keep the skater head to toe in the center of the screen (i.e. the frame) when following them during their performance.
